Transaction 8e7e0a69f98b00cd31be2676d661e3648a0a5ab7541773a4bc0ad587068318b2
1 Input
1 Output
-
8e7e0a69f98b00cd31be2676d661e3648a0a5ab7541773a4bc0ad587068318b2:0
- value
- 17508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c40268644a47bbe19c43a36945848b243d34b3d OP_EQUAL
- address
- 3A6nwSps5nLFMA7rdvRpN9K5A42URrqUjn